Air Fryer Ham Cheese Croissants – Irresistibly Easy Recipe
Ingredients
Method
- Preheat your air fryer to 350°F (175°C).
- Unroll the croissant dough on a clean surface and separate the triangles.
- Place slices of ham on each triangle, then top with shredded cheese.
- Roll from the wider end of the triangle towards the tip, tucking in the edges to seal.
- Brush each rolled croissant with beaten egg for a golden finish.
- Arrange in a single layer in the air fryer basket and cook for 8-10 minutes until golden brown.
- Check doneness at 8 minutes; remove once crispy and let cool slightly before serving.
Notes
- Feel free to substitute turkey for ham or add pesto for an Italian twist. Experiment with different cheeses like mozzarella or pepper jack for extra flavor. Store leftovers in an airtight container; reheat in an air fryer at 350°F for 5 minutes to restore crispiness.

Ingredients Breakdown: Simple Goodness for Your Air Fryer Ham and Cheese Croissants
You don’t need a gourmet pantry for these delightful ham and cheese croissants! Here’s everything you’ll need, along with a few tips to pick the best for your batch.

| Ingredient | Details |
|---|---|
| Pre-made croissant dough (8 oz package) | This is your secret weapon for speed! Look for refrigerated dough that comes in a tube, typically yielding 8 triangles. You’ll find it in the dairy or refrigerated section near biscuits and pie crusts. Brands like Pillsbury often work great. |
| Sliced ham (4 oz) | Thinly sliced deli ham (like Black Forest, honey ham, or even smoked turkey for a twist) works best. If using leftover ham, ensure it’s sliced thin enough to roll easily without tearing the dough. |
| Shredded cheese (1 cup) | Cheddar and Swiss create a classic, comforting flavor profile. But don’t hesitate to experiment! A mix of Monterey Jack and Colby, or even some mozzarella for extra stretch, would be delicious. Freshly shredded cheese melts beautifully. |
| Egg (1) | Just one large egg, lightly beaten, is all you need for that professional, golden-brown, bakery-worthy finish and a slight sheen. |
Quick Prep & Cook Details:
- Prep time: 10 minutes
- Cook time: 8-10 minutes
- Yield: 8 delicious croissants
Step-by-Step Instructions: Crafting Your Perfect Air Fryer Ham and Cheese Croissants
This recipe is incredibly beginner-friendly, but following these steps and tips will guarantee perfectly golden, flaky, and cheesy croissants every single time.
- Preheat your air fryer: Set your air fryer to 350°F (175°C) and let it preheat for about 3-5 minutes. This crucial step ensures consistent cooking and helps achieve that irresistible crispy, flaky exterior right from the start.
- Prep the croissant dough: Carefully unroll the pre-made dough on a clean, lightly floured surface or parchment paper. Gently separate the triangles into individual pieces.
- Assemble the fillings: On the wider end of each croissant triangle, lay a small slice or a few pieces of your thinly sliced ham. Then, sprinkle about 1-2 tablespoons of shredded cheese right on top of the ham. Remember, a little restraint goes a long way herebe mindful not to overfill, as too much filling can make them difficult to roll and prone to oozing during cooking. Less is definitely more to keep things tidy and ensure even baking!
- Roll them up: Starting from the wider end of each triangle (the base where you placed your filling), gently but firmly roll toward the point. Once rolled, lightly tuck the edges slightly to help seal in the delicious ham and cheese.
- Add the golden egg wash: In a small bowl, lightly beat the egg. Using a pastry brush, generously brush the beaten egg over the top and sides of each rolled croissant. This egg wash is what gives them that beautiful, glossy, golden-brown glaze.
- Cook in the air fryer: Arrange the assembled croissants in a single layer in your air fryer basket. Ensure there’s a little space between each one to allow for optimal air circulation and all-over crispinessavoid overlapping! Cook for 8–10 minutes. Begin checking at the 8-minute mark; they’re ready when they’re beautifully golden brown and the cheese is gloriously melted and bubbling.
- Cool and serve with care: Once cooked, carefully remove the croissants from the air fryer. Let them rest on a wire rack for a couple of minutes before you dig in. The filling will be incredibly hot and gooey, so allowing them to settle prevents burns and helps the cheese set slightly.
Serving and Storage Tips: Enjoying Your Air Fryer Ham and Cheese Croissants
- Serving suggestions: These irresistible ham and cheese croissants are best enjoyed warm, right out of the air fryer! They make a cozy, flaky centerpiece for breakfast or brunch. Pair them with fresh fruit, a hot cup of coffee, or even a light green salad for a complete and satisfying meal.
- Storage: Have leftovers? Lucky you! Store any cooled croissants in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. They maintain their flavor and texture surprisingly well.
- Reheating: To bring back that glorious crispy texture, reheating in the air fryer is your best bet! At 350°F (175°C) for about 5 minutes, they’ll be as good as freshly baked.
| Reheating Method | Time & Temperature |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Air fryer reheating | 350°F (175°C) for 5 minutes | Best for restoring crispiness. |
| Oven reheating | 375°F (190°C) for 7–8 minutes | Also good for crispness, but takes longer. |
| Microwave (least crispy) | 20-30 seconds per croissant | Quickest, but results in a softer, less crispy croissant. Use if you’re in a hurry! |
Pro Tips and Flavor Tweaks for Your Air Fryer Croissants
Ready to customize or perfect your Air Fryer Ham and Cheese Croissants? Here are some insights from countless batches:
- Give them room to breathe: This is crucial! For that coveted all-over crispiness, never overcrowd the air fryer basket. Work in batches if necessary, ensuring a little space between each croissant.
- Experiment with fillings: Don’t be afraid to get creative! Swap out ham for thinly sliced turkey, roast beef, or even pre-cooked bacon. A tiny smear of Dijon mustard or a sprinkle of fresh herbs (like chives or parsley) before rolling can add an extra layer of zing.
- Cheese ideas galore: While cheddar and Swiss are champions, mozzarella adds an amazing stretch, pepper jack brings a subtle kick, and provolone offers a milder, creamy touch. The key is to use a good melting cheese that you love!
- Keep it simple for kids: For the little ones or picky eaters, a classic combination of plain ham and mild cheddar cheese is almost always a winner. You can even try cutting their portions smaller after baking.

FAQs ( Air Fryer Ham Cheese Croissants )
Can I use frozen croissants for this recipe?
Yes, you can use frozen croissants but make sure to thaw them completely before assembling. This helps the ham and cheese to heat evenly and prevents excess moisture. Slightly warming the croissants also improves flakiness after air frying.
What temperature should I set my air fryer?
Set your air fryer to 350°F for this meal. This temperature crisps the outside while melting the cheese inside without burning the croissants. Cook time is typically 8-10 minutes, but check midway to avoid overcooking.
Can I add other ingredients to this dish?
Absolutely! You can include spinach, tomatoes, or different cheeses to customize the flavor. Just keep added ingredients light to prevent soggy croissants and ensure everything cooks thoroughly in the air fryer.
How do I store leftovers?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to two days. Reheat in the air fryer or oven to restore crispiness instead of using a microwave, which can make the croissants soggy.
